What changed between versions

S9072 S9072A · 4 edits
MODERATE
The bill was renumbered to S. 9072-A and its timeline was accelerated by one year. The department must now adopt regulations by December 31, 2027, instead of 2026. Consequently, companies must begin disclosing Scope 1 and 2 emissions starting in 2028 and Scope 3 emissions starting in 2029, rather than the previous schedule.
Scope change
The bill's scope regarding which companies must report remains unchanged, but the deadlines for compliance have moved up.
TIMELINE

The deadline for the department to adopt regulations was moved from December 31, 2026, to December 31, 2027.

The start date for public disclosure of Scope 1 and 2 emissions was moved from 2027 to 2028.

The start date for public disclosure of Scope 3 emissions was moved from 2028 to 2029.

DEFINITION

The definition of 'Emissions reporting organization' was renumbered and slightly rephrased for clarity, changing lettered lists to numbered lists (i, ii).
